COMMERCIAL DESCRIPTION
Bottle; Unfiltered.
Gavroche was a generous and rebellious Paris urchin and a character in the Victor Hugo (1802-1885) novel “Les Misérables.” It is also a strong, amber beer, where the flavour of its top-fermentation yeast combines perfectly with the taste of the special malts. Fermented again in the bottle, the Gavroche beer should be served with care between 10 and 12°C.

11.2oz bottle, shared by Jay. Labeled "French Red Ale". Code on back reads "1522". Clear red - orange color. Thin off-white head. Little ropes of lace. Medium to bigger body. Softer carbonation. Lightly dry texture. Nice clean malty, lightly spicy flavor. Interesting, unique, pretty tasty malt profile. Lightly sweet taste, nice light spiciness. Alcohol is well hidden. This seems like it’d be a delicious beer to enjoy with a meal. I liked this more than I expected to... It grew on me as I sipped it

Ughsmash (6671) - Waukesha, Wisconsin, USA - APR 24, 2013
Bottled. Poured light-medium orange with a dense, creamy beige head.. looked very good. The aroma picked up toasted redder fruits, caramel, and molasses with earthy and herbal yeasty accents.. a touch cheesy as it warmed up.. I enjoyed it. The flavor found fruity notes, molasses, and caramel at the core with prickly black pepper and earthy yeast around.. finished semi-sweet with a nice spicy kicker. Medium-bodied, tangy, and engaging on the palate.. smooth carbonation on the middle where it needed it.. good feel and flow. Nice one.
